COMPARATIVE STATEMENT of TRAFFIC on ALL SECTIONS from 1st April, 1896, to 10th October, 1896.

All Sections. Passengers. Season Tickets. Number. Number.
First Class. Second Class. Total. Total.
S. R. S. R.
1896 58,692 306,324 295,581 1,292,952
1895 57,755 310,086 292,784 1,215,040
Inc. 937 .. 2,797 77,912
Dec. .. 3,762 .. ..

TONS.

All Sections. Chaff, Lime, &c. Wool. Firewood. Timber. Grain. Merchandise. Minerals. Total.
Tons c. qr. Tons c. qr. Tons c. qr. Tons c. qr. Tons c. qr. Tons c. qr. Tons c. qr. Tons c. qr.
1896 38,134 0 0 13,083 8 0 45,222 0 0 122,499 2 0 250,888 18 0 202,521 18 0 558,005 2 0 1,230,354 8 0
1895 32,412 0 0 15,694 8 0 46,530 0 0 108,627 7 0 222,701 5 0 197,070 17 0 490,018 4 0 1,113,054 1 0
Increase .. 5,722 0 0 .. .. 13,871 15 0 28,187 13 0 5,451 1 0 67,986 18 0 117,300 7 0
Decrease.. .. 2,611 0 0 1,308 0 0 .. .. .. .. ..
